Shutdown with HALT on a SGI O2



Hi!!

Recently I bought a Ellipse UPS and now my SGI O2 (R5000) is powered by the UPS.

I know that the O2 defaults to boot up when the power is restored, but
my problem is with the shutdown.

Despite I configured /etc/default/halt to 'HALT' and I do a 'shutdown
-hH', Debian powers off the O2, and since the host is down when the
powers off, when the power is restored the O2 doesn't boot again until
I physically press the POWER ON button.

Basically: ¿How can I do HALT instead of power off in the SGI O2?
